Black Bone

1983 studio album by Craig Harris


Black Bone is an album by American jazz trombonist and composer Craig Harris recorded in 1983 and released on the Italian Soul Note label.[1]

Reception

The Allmusic review by Ron Wynn awarded the album 4 stars calling it an "Outstanding session" of "rousing, spirited originals".[2]

Track listing

All compositions by Craig Harris

  1. "Homeland" - 7:10
  2. "Blackwell" - 13:02
  3. "Song for Psychedelic Souls" - 8:06
  4. "September 10, 1953" - 3:58
  5. "Conjure Man" - 6:58
  • Recorded at Greene Street Recording Studio in New York City on January 4, 12 & 13, 1983
